Bone Regenerative Techniques in Endodontic Microsurgery

The purpose of this randomized controlled clinical trial was to evaluate two dimensionally and 3-dimensionally the effect of resorbable collagen-based bone filling material on periapical healing following endodontic microsurgery (EMS) on endodontic lesions presenting four-wall defect.

Primary outcomes

  1. 2D Radiographic Healing at 12 Months Follow up (Overall Cases)

    Time frame: 12 months

    Periapical healing was assessed by qualitatively evaluating bone regeneration through PA radiographs using well-established criteria. Molven's criteria categorize healing using periapical films into four categories: complete healing, incomplete healing, uncertain and unsatisfactory healing.

  2. 3D Radiographic Healing at 12 Months Follow up (Overall Cases)

    Time frame: 12 months

    Periapical healing was assessed by qualitatively evaluating bone regeneration through CBCT scans using Penn 3D criteria. Cases were classified into complete, limited, or unsatisfactory healing.

Secondary outcomes

  1. C Score (Overall Cases)

    Time frame: 12 months

    Cortical plate healing using RAC/B index as evaluated on CBCT scans.

    Score 0: Cortical plate not re-established (Nonhealed). Score 1: Cortical plate is partially re-established (Partially healed). Score 2: Cortical plate is re-established (Completely healed).
